MADISON – Wisconsin frequently displayed a warm, inviting fireplace graphic on the Kohl Center video board, complete with brick around the fireplace, stacks of firewood on each side and “staying warm with Wisconsin basketball” text.
The play on the court was even more picturesque for much of the second half as the Badgers used a big run in the second half to blow past Central Michigan, 88-61, on Dec. 22 at the Kohl Center.

Wisconsin outscored Central Michigan in the second half, 48-33, and many of CMU’s second-half points came when the game was already well out of reach. The Badgers had a 25-3 scoring run, which quickly turned a 13-point lead into a 35-point lead.
Box score: Wisconsin 88, Central Michigan 61
The Badgers won with their bench players taking on bigger roles.
Austin Rapp had 18 points on 7-of-10 shooting along with seven rebounds. Braeden Carrington, three days after missing the Villanova game with an injury, had nine points off the bench.
The only two bench players who did not score were Isaac Gard and Riccardo Greppi, and they only played one minute and 23 seconds. UW’s 44 bench points were its most in a game since at least the 2006-07 season, according to UW sports information.

“This group needs to continue to do it by committee, and it was good to see a lot of guys step up,” Wisconsin coach Greg Gard said.

Ball movement was strength again for Wisconsin offensively
Wisconsin’s ball movement has been quite the harbinger for success in 2025-26.
It has appeared to be a major strength for the Badgers at times, like when they had 15 assists on 17 field goals in the first half against Northwestern. But at the same time, Wisconsin had more turnovers than assists in three of its four losses this season. (Most recently, UW had 15 assists versus 16 turnovers in its Dec. 19 loss to Villanova in Milwaukee.)
